Infinix is gearing up to launch the latest Infinix GT 50 Pro smartphone in the near future and today the design language of the phone is officially confirmed. So let’s get into the article to check out the details.
The upcoming Infinix GT 50 Pro to continue its hypercar-inspired design language and the device will also feature a Kevlar-like texture along with sharper, aerodynamic lines. The upcoming device will also come with a transparent, colored “pipeline window” that highlights the internal cooling system.
It will also come with the industry’s first dual-pressure shoulder triggers that offers an advanced dual-pressure mapping system combined with a sliding switch mechanism.
The shoulder triggers also support up to eight customizable mapping points along with ten levels of pressure sensitivity, and comes pre-tuned for popular mobile games to make adoption easier. It can also enable features like sliding zoom in the camera and quick-access shortcuts across the interface, adding practical utility to everyday use.
Infinix will be launching the upcoming Infinix GT 50 Pro with the industry’s biggest micro-pump liquid cooling setup with a 6,437mm² diaphragm area. The device will also come with a new magnetic cooling accessory dubbed MagCharge 2.0 with wireless bypass charging as well. The device will be supporting 15W wireless power and 12W active TEC refrigeration.
